This root primarily deals with the concept of swiftness and speed in movement, particularly walking. It also extends to describing a person who moves quickly.

Derived headwords

وَلَذَverb
  1. 1.
    to walk swiftlyboth

    To move at a fast pace, specifically when walking.

وَلَذَاverb
  1. 1.
    to walk swiftlyboth

    To move at a fast pace, specifically when walking. This is a variant form of the verb.

مَلَاذnoun
  1. 1.
    swift walkerclassical

    A person who walks with great speed.

وَلَاذnoun
  1. 1.
    swift walkerclassical

    A person who walks with great speed. This is a variant form.

Parallel reading

وَلَذَ ولذا: أسرع المشي.
He walked swiftly and swiftly: he hastened his pace.
ورجل ولاذ ملاذ، والمعنيان متقاربان
And a man who is a swift walker, and a swift walker, and the two meanings are close.
